On Monday, 2nd March, Aberdeen Asian Income Fund closed the market at the London Stock Exchange to mark the investment trust’s 20th anniversary.

Launched in 2005, the Trust invests in a diversified portfolio of Asian equities with the aim of delivering income alongside long‑term capital growth. Over that period, Asia’s economic profile and its role within global equity markets have changed markedly, with a growing number of companies across the region now paying and growing dividends.

Despite this, Asia remains relatively under‑represented in the income portfolios of many UK investors. The Trust’s Board has sought to address this by maintaining a consistent focus on income while adapting to changing market conditions. In 2025, it introduced an enhanced dividend policy, and as at the end of January 2026 the Trust was yielding 5.8%*.

The portfolio is managed by Isaac Thong and Eric Chan of Aberdeen Group plc, who are based in Asia and invest directly in the markets in which the Trust operates.

Isaac Thong, Lead Portfolio Manager, said:

“Asia is often thought of primarily as a growth region, but over time it has also become an increasingly important source of income. Many Asian companies now have strong balance sheets, improving governance and a clear commitment to returning capital to shareholders. Being based in the region allows us to assess those developments first‑hand and to focus on companies where we believe income is sustainable over the long term.”

Ian Cadby, Chair of Aberdeen Asian Income Fund, said:

“Having lived and worked in Asia, the region has long been close to my heart, and it has been a privilege to chair the Trust as it reaches its 20th anniversary. Asia has changed profoundly over that time, offering a broader and more dynamic opportunity set than ever before. The investment trust sector is facing a challenging backdrop, but its long history shows that adaptation is key, and those trusts that evolve to meet the needs of private investors are well placed to endure.”
